AI Contract Overview
This contract is for the procurement of three cartridge fuses, identified by NSN 5920-01-525-3918 and part numbers 749544PC232 and 750315T02 from L3Harris Maritime Power & Energy, under solicitation SPE7M5-26-T-323E. The items are classified as critical application components and must comply with stringent technical and quality standards referenced from the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, with the applicable revision controlled by the solicitation issue date. The supplies must be delivered FOB origin within 155 days of contract award, with no tolerance for variance in quantity, and are subject to final inspection and acceptance at the destination. Packaging must adhere to MIL-STD-2073-1E and marking requirements under MIL-STD-129, with no special marking codes applied. The delivery destination is the DLA Distribution facility in New Cumberland, Pennsylvania, and transportation follows DLAD procedural notes C19 and C20. A strict prohibition exists against the intentional addition of mercury or mercury-containing compounds to the hardware, except for specific functional uses such as batteries, fluorescent lamps, sensors, weapon systems, and chemical reagents authorized by NAVSEA; any portable fluorescent lamps or instruments containing mercury must be shockproof and include a secondary containment boundary per NAVSEA 5100-003D. Documentation for source approval requests must be submitted as required, and all government identification must be removed from non-accepted supplies. The unit of issue is each, priced at $3.00 per unit for a total of $9.00, and the original required delivery date is July 10, 2027, with a needed ship date of December 23, 2026.
